PolicyArgsBuilder

Builder for PolicyArgs.

Functions

Link copied to clipboard
@JvmName(name = "qvusygvgaetjyegq")
suspend fun description(value: Output<String>)
@JvmName(name = "iwulisuwmwdgqkrn")
suspend fun description(value: String?)
Link copied to clipboard
@JvmName(name = "ttetspfkrnvvpaav")
fun evaluatorType(value: PolicyEvaluatorType)
@JvmName(name = "soluhicgfbscrvim")
suspend fun evaluatorType(value: Either<String, PolicyEvaluatorType>?)
@JvmName(name = "rjlaspgoqhauanfe")
suspend fun evaluatorType(value: Output<Either<String, PolicyEvaluatorType>>)
@JvmName(name = "cxqqprklsodhnbgs")
fun evaluatorType(value: String)
Link copied to clipboard
@JvmName(name = "cfgnngcicqiqiaax")
suspend fun factData(value: Output<String>)
@JvmName(name = "qlhdwlpggexjlble")
suspend fun factData(value: String?)
Link copied to clipboard
@JvmName(name = "ympfgvprhvnlpont")
fun factName(value: PolicyFactName)
@JvmName(name = "rhyhawbjqmphvojy")
suspend fun factName(value: Either<String, PolicyFactName>?)
@JvmName(name = "dhprrxlchkeebfox")
suspend fun factName(value: Output<Either<String, PolicyFactName>>)
@JvmName(name = "ntaoruiqbupynlux")
fun factName(value: String)
Link copied to clipboard
@JvmName(name = "slvqumdoaudwgkhh")
suspend fun labName(value: Output<String>)
@JvmName(name = "jltqhnfixokvtnpn")
suspend fun labName(value: String?)
Link copied to clipboard
@JvmName(name = "ltrqnfeiavtgwhmf")
suspend fun location(value: Output<String>)
@JvmName(name = "tgjejalcevsjwvcl")
suspend fun location(value: String?)
Link copied to clipboard
@JvmName(name = "bbygpfpfdbxifdrs")
suspend fun name(value: Output<String>)
@JvmName(name = "vvwwqsipkcjhkusx")
suspend fun name(value: String?)
Link copied to clipboard
@JvmName(name = "forkikhyrlenixed")
suspend fun policySetName(value: Output<String>)
@JvmName(name = "rrqoqclrpmksubio")
suspend fun policySetName(value: String?)
Link copied to clipboard
@JvmName(name = "xxnefwxmygxsdrgf")
suspend fun resourceGroupName(value: Output<String>)
@JvmName(name = "uilmasetpyybpgbf")
suspend fun resourceGroupName(value: String?)
Link copied to clipboard
@JvmName(name = "heephximislomwqt")
fun status(value: PolicyStatus)
@JvmName(name = "hclphgpdycylbhfb")
suspend fun status(value: Either<String, PolicyStatus>?)
@JvmName(name = "pyuphwintfedmdlb")
suspend fun status(value: Output<Either<String, PolicyStatus>>)
@JvmName(name = "xqaicmupflgwkkms")
fun status(value: String)
Link copied to clipboard
@JvmName(name = "ahcciadeknwocfuh")
suspend fun tags(value: Output<Map<String, String>>)
@JvmName(name = "bktlyilnpxddmytj")
fun tags(vararg values: Pair<String, String>)
@JvmName(name = "hmmjabutwhusgphn")
suspend fun tags(value: Map<String, String>?)
Link copied to clipboard
@JvmName(name = "bldgmoqxlpdhetav")
suspend fun threshold(value: Output<String>)
@JvmName(name = "cwbkitvqqkpmhtcj")
suspend fun threshold(value: String?)